One aspect that is often discussed in relation to online slot games is volatility.

Volatility in slot games refers to the risk and reward associated with playing a particular game. High volatility games off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low volatility games provide more frequent wins but with smaller payouts. Understanding the volatility of a slot game is crucial for players who want to maximize their winnings and have a more enjoyable gaming experience. Impact of Volatility on Players' Behavior:

1. Risk-Taking Behavior: The volatility of a slot game can influence players' risk-taking behavior. Players who prefer high volatility games are typically more willing to take risks and chase big wins, even if it means experiencing longer periods of losses. In contrast, players who prefer low volatility games tend to be more risk-averse and prefer the consistency of smaller, more frequent wins.

2. Emotional Response: The volatility of a slot game can also impact players' emotional response to winning and losing. Players who play high volatility games may experience intense emotions, such as excitement and frustration, as they chase big wins and endure long losing streaks. In comparison, players who play low volatility games may experience more moderate emotions, as the wins and losses are more predictable.

Strategies for Managing Volatility in Online Slot Games:

1. Set Limits: One of the most important strategies for managing volatility in online slot games is to set limits on your gameplay. This includes setting limits on your time spent playing, your budget for bets, and the amount you are willing to win or lose in a single session. By setting and sticking to these limits, you can avoid chasing losses and developing unhealthy gaming habits.

2. Play Responsibly: It is essential to approach online slot games with a responsible and balanced mindset. Remember that these games are meant to be a form of entertainment and should not be used as a way to make money. Play within your means, and if you ever feel that your gaming habits are becoming problematic, seek help from a professional or support group.

3. Practice Bankroll Management: Managing your bankroll effectively is crucial for navigating the volatility of online slot games. This includes dividing your bankroll into smaller budgets for individual gaming sessions, keeping track of your wins and losses, and adjusting your bets based on your bankroll size. By practicing good bankroll management, you can prolong your gaming sessions and minimize the negative effects of volatility.
